How they compare
Norway currently reports -557.53 million against -620.53 million in Trinidad and Tobago, a difference of 63.00 million.
The two have swapped places 8 times across 20 shared years of data; in 2005 it was Norway ahead.
Norway ranks 167th and Trinidad and Tobago ranks 170th of 195 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Norway averaged higher in 2 and Trinidad and Tobago in 1.

About this data
The World and Country Group Aggregates (historically called BOPSY) is an annual publication, released each November, of major balance of payments and international investment position components for countries, country groups, and the world.
